Several good shops closer. In the Bay Area. I've visited J&G in San Rafael. Jag only and well regarded. I've talked to the owner of Bacchus British in Walnut Creek. Also Jag only and had some good advice. Neither are cheap. I get simple service like oil changes, brakes, etc at the local garage so I don't pay Jag shop prices. Good luck.
